Frost Advisory
A Frost Advisory will be in effect from midnight until 9 a.m. Friday for much of Southeast Michigan, including Genesee, Lapeer, Sanilac, St. Clair, Livingston, Oakland, Macomb, Washtenaw,, and Lenawee counties.

Temperatures are forecast to fall into the lower to mid-30s in the advised area.

If left unprotected, frost could damage and kill tender plants. Potted plants can be taken into the garage. Other vulnerable vegetation should be covered with fabric propped up above the plants.
The Frost does not cover Wayne and Monroe counties; overnight temperatures are expected to be in the upper-30s to 40 degrees.
